Early Life and Education
Palash was born on 23 September 1965 to Rupendra Kumar Sen and Pushpa Sen, both of whom were doctors by profession. Palash is of Bengali heritage from his father's side and Dogra heritage from his mother's. He was born in Lucknow, brought up in Delhi, and used to stay in Connaught Place's Railway Colony and Srinagar.
He did his schooling from St. Columba's School, Delhi where he met and became friends with Indian superstar Shah Rukh Khan. Palash was active in theater and singing right from his school days and that’s where he realized his singing capabilities. Thereafter he studied medicine at the University College of Medical Sciences (UCMS), New Delhi, and received an M.B.B.S. degree.
